Tammy Fields Obituary

Tammy Lynn (Catlett) Fields, age 59, resident of Broken Arrow, Oklahoma was born on December 13, 1961 in Broken Arrow, Oklahoma and was the daughter of Arval Lee and Judith Ann (Blevins) Catlett.  Tammy moved to her Heavenly Home on Friday, September 3, 2021 in Broken Arrow, Oklahoma.  Tammy worked as a machinist at North American Carbide until she retired in 1999.  She was also a devoted homemaker who loved caring for her family.  Tammy was cherished by her friends and family for her loving devotion and selfless servitude.  She enjoyed the outdoors, music, NASCAR, crafting, and spending time with her family.  Tammy could create anything she set her mind to from gorgeous jewelry, to soaps, from shirts to stunning flower beds, and much, much more.  She put her heart into her creations and made them beautiful.

Tammy is survived by her children, Dustin Catlett of Verdigris, Oklahoma and Jennifer McClellan and her husband Brent of Verdigris, Oklahoma; two grandsons, Max and Mason McClellan; her brother, Kevin Catlett of Broken Arrow, Oklahoma; and numerous other relatives and friends.

Tammy was called to her eternal home to join her husband, Arthur Douglas “Doug” Fields and her parents, Arval and Judith “Judy” Catlett.

Services celebrating Tammy’s life will be at 10:00 AM on Thursday, September 9, 2021 at Brown Funeral Home Chapel in Broken Arrow, Oklahoma with Pastor Jim Land officiating.  Tammy will be laid to rest at Woodlawn Cemetery in Claremore, Oklahoma.  Pallbearers are Brent McClellan, Dillon Pruitt, Jackie Smith, Joe Scarbrough, Scott Blevins, and Les Thompson.  Honorary Pallbearers are Max McClellan and Mason McClellan.
